There are specific types and classes of forklifts existing on the market. Once you have become familiar with the many units, it is easier to understand you lift truck application requirements prior to choosing one.
Companies must be aware of the jobs will be required of the lift trucks and vital to understand precisely what you want the lift truck to do. For instance, would the forklift be utilized outdoors or indoors? Would you prefer an internal combustion engine or ICE model or an electric unit? If an ICE unit is the preferred choice, the next consideration must be whether to buy gas, liquid propane or diesel.
One more consideration to make is to determine whether or not a brand new or second-hand model is the right choice for all your requirements. In order to make the right purchase, it is necessary to narrow down what precisely you need from your forklift. Additionally, knowing these preferences would help the dealer provide the best match for all your application needs. There actually are several key factors to think about prior to buying.
The key considerations will normally comprise the lift truck lift heights and capacities. Will the operators be utilizing the machinery to wrap and position loads? Filling out any type of paperwork? Working in confined spaces? Would the operators require more visibility? Would they be picking up debris? Are the lift trucks outfitted with the proper attachments or tools to get the task done correctly? This last question is a great idea to check into if you are presently working with a fleet as well.

Yale utilizes specific measures to be able to re-use energy rather than to simply reducing energy consumption. Their plant in Berea, Kentucky has been undergoing the renovations and methods in recent years to get rid of electric boilers, air conditioners as well as natural gas heaters. Instead, the plant is able to re-use the heat made in their internal painting processes.
